Official abstract text for this publication.
A surgical device for applying a plurality of surgical staples is provided. The device includes a staple fastening assembly attached to a surgical instrument. The staple fastening assembly includes a pair of cooperating jaws, a jaw operating mechanism, and a gap sensor. A staple magazine having a plurality of staples and an anvil member having a plurality of staple pockets are attached to the jaws. The staple magazine includes a staple crimping cam and a staple dimpling cam that are operatively coupled to the surgical instrument. The jaw operating mechanism is operatively connected to a drive assembly in the surgical instrument for moving the jaws for automatically setting a tissue gap between the cooperating jaws. The gap sensor cooperates with the jaw operating mechanism for controlling staple formation.
Opening claim text (preview).
What is claimed is: 1. A surgical apparatus comprising: a first jaw including a plurality of retention slots; a second jaw including a plurality of grooves; a plurality of fasteners disposed in the plurality of retention slots, each fastener including first and second legs, wherein each groove is configured to direct the legs of the fastener towards each other resulting in a formed portion and an unformed portion in each leg, and wherein the formed portion of the first leg at least partially overlaps the unformed portion of the second leg; a first driving mechanism configured to urge the fastener towards the groove and including a first sled and an ejector, and wherein distal longitudinal movement of the first sled through the first jaw causes movement of the ejector towards the second jaw and urges the fastener towards the groove; and a second driving mechanism including a second sled and a movable member, wherein distal longitudinal movement of the second sled through the first jaw causes movement of the movable member towards the second jaw, the moveable member of the second driving mechanism operable to deform a backspan of the fastener when a distance between the first and second jaws is less than a predetermined value. 2. The surgical apparatus of claim 1 , wherein each groove is configured to direct the first leg and the second leg of the fastener towards each other while maintaining lateral separation of the legs. 3. The surgical ap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the formed portion of the first leg includes a section substantially parallel to the unformed portion of the second leg. 4. The surgical ap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the formed portion of the second leg at least partially overlaps the unformed portion of the first leg. 5. The surgical apparatus of claim 4 , wherein the formed portion of the second leg includes a section substantially parallel to the unformed portion of the first leg.
